Interpretation

What this quote means

Even as military efforts conclude, the dedication to support Iraq's development will continue.

This quote reflects a commitment to the long-term well-being and stability of Iraq, emphasizing that the end of active military operations does not signify an end to responsibility or support for the country. President Obama underscores the importance of continuing to invest in the future of Iraq, highlighting the ongoing relationship and commitment required to foster peace and progress.
